THE Midland Football League will continue with 18 clubs next season after officials tasked with approving FA allocation proposals couldn’t agree on a better solution.
Calls had been made to address an imbalance between the Midland League top-flight and the neighbouring North West Counties League Premier Division, which has consisted of 24 teams for the past two seasons.
But, according to NWCFL chairman Paul Lawler keeping the status quo is the “most sensible outcome”.
